A total of 248 photographs and real photo postcards. Was laid down 14 June 1917 by the. Launched 23 December 1919; and commissioned 28 December 1920 at Philadelphia, Commander. Medical Corps, USN, in command. With a bed capacity of 550 patients. Relief was one of the world’s most modern and best equipped hospital ships. Assigned to the Atlantic Fleet, she departed. 26 February 1921 to provide fleet units on Caribbean maneuvers with all the facilities of a modern shore hospital. Included are the following. RCAMC Royal Canadian Army Medical Corps Officer’s Mess Uniform – Pre World War 2 – VERY RARE. This Officer’s Mess Uniform was tailored in January, 1934 for Dr. RC Montgomery of Toronto, then serving as a Captain in the pre-war Royal Canadian Army Medical Corps. He went on to serve as a senior Officer in England in the Canadian General Hospital unit during the war, treating both Allied soldiers, civilians, and more than a few German POWs. Tailored by Sainthill-Levine & Co. In Toronto, the uniform is wool and satin with cotton lining in the tunic and trousers. Black with burgundy elements — lapels, epaulettes, lapels, vest, etc. – it is a historical artifact of a bygone era. It is in beautiful condition and very rare.
